Google Business Profile Priorities for Enterprise HVAC Contractors

The business name, primary category, address or legitimate service area, phone number, and opening hours should match the real-world business and its website. Never create a location, suite number, or phone number solely for a landing page.

A strong profile for a HVAC company should make air-conditioning repair, seasonal maintenance, system replacement easy to understand. Add original photos, keep holiday hours current, link to the most relevant page, and use updates when there is genuinely new information for Enterprise customers.

Building Accurate Local Authority in Enterprise

Directory listings help when they confirm real business information. Prioritize major map platforms, relevant home services directories, local business organizations, and partners that customers actually use. The same name, contact details, hours, and website URL should appear everywhere.

Local authority also comes from real relationships. Sponsorships, community work, professional memberships, and locally relevant resources can earn mentions naturally. Avoid bulk directory submissions, invented offices, paid review schemes, and city pages that offer no information beyond swapped keywords.

Reviews and Trust Signals for HVAC Contractors

Homeowners and property managers look for licensing, response times, equipment expertise, warranties, and customer feedback. Publish only claims that can be verified. Ratings and testimonials should come from real customers, remain attributable where appropriate, and match the source platform.

Ask for feedback after a completed service or visit without offering incentives for positive sentiment. Respond professionally, protect private information, and use recurring feedback to improve both operations and website answers. Do not reuse a rating or review count across unrelated pages.

Measuring Local SEO Results in Enterprise

Track outcomes tied to the business rather than rankings alone. For this page, useful conversions include service calls and estimate requests. Measure organic landing-page visits, business-profile actions, qualified leads, booked work, and the search queries that led to those outcomes.

Review performance by service and geography. If a page attracts visits but no qualified inquiries, improve its offer, proof, service detail, or call to action. If the business cannot provide distinct value for a location, consolidate the page instead of keeping thin content online.
